雌激素受体在锯缘青蟹视神经节的免疫识别 被引量:2

Immunorecognition of Estrogen Receptor in the Optic Ganglion of Scylla serrata

摘要 利用免疫细胞化学SABC法对锯缘青蟹(Scylla serrata)视神经节雌激素受体(ER)进行定位研究.结果表明:视神经节的视外髓、视内髓和视端髓存在ER免疫阳性细胞.视神经节存在的ER免疫阳性细胞可以为雌激素提供结合位点.本研究为雌激素参与视神经节神经内分泌调节作用提供了形态学依据. Antisera generated in vertebrate and immunocytochemical SABC method was applied to observe the immunoreaetive neurons and neuropils of estrogen receptor (ER) in optic ganglia of Scylla serrata. The results showed that; ER-immunoreactive substance was loeated in medulla externa, medulla interna and medulla terminalis in optic ganglion. ER-immunoreaetive neurons in optic ganglia might provide the binding sites for estrogen and accept the feedback regulation of estrogen. This present work provides the morphological basis for the regulation of estrogen on the neuroseeretion in optic ganglion of Scylla serrata.
